Polish
Etymology
Unadapted borrowing from Spanish tacos.
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/ˈta.kɔs/
Audio: (file) - Rhymes: -akɔs
- Syllabification: ta‧cos
Noun
tacos n (indeclinable)
- taco (Mexican snack food made of a small tortilla (soft or hard shelled) filled with ingredients such as meat, rice, beans, cheese, diced vegetables, and salsa)
